Advisory Board

The National Space-Based Positioning, Navigation, and Timing Advisory Board provides independent advice to the U.S. government on GPS-related policy, planning, program management, and funding profiles in relation to the current state of national and international satellite navigation services.

The Advisory Board consists of 29 GPS experts from outside the U.S. government representing U.S. industry, academia and international organizations. The Chairman of the Advisory Board is Admiral Thad W. Allen, USCG, Ret.

The Advisory Board meets twice a year. Its meetings are open to the public. Previous meetings can be found here.

Communications & External Relations Subcommittee

Tasked with user and industry outreach, messaging to U.S. public, and informing and educating government stakeholders.

Education & Science Innovation Subcommittee

Tasked with reporting on STEM and future PNT workforce issues and GNSS science applications (radio occultation, surface reflectometry, natural hazards warning, etc.).

Emerging Capabilities, Applications & Sectors Subcommittee

Tasked with reporting on GNSS High Accuracy Services, Intelligent Transportation Systems, Integrated Energy Grid Concept, Positive Train Control, Unmanned Aerial Systems, Comm. Networks, MEOSAR (Medium Earth Orbit Search & Rescue), Cislunar Service Volume

International Engagement Subcommittee

Tasked with reporting on interfacing with international community (ICG, etc.), pursuing GNSS compatibility & interoperability, GNSS service & performance gaps vs. synergies, and collaboration vs. competition

Protect, Toughen & Augment Subcommittee

Tasked with protecting transparent & balanced spectrum management, toughening while ensuring ITAR does not unduly constrain civil & commercial interests, and augmenting GDGPS, Complementary PNT and GNSS Signal Monitoring.

Strategy, Policy & Governance Subcommittee

Tasked with PNT policy implementation within Executive Branch, legislative solutions and U.S. interagency collaboration.
